The video tutorial teaches how to recognize syllables by counting vowel sounds. It explains that each syllable has one vowel sound, and the number of vowel sounds equals the number of syllables. The tutorial provides rules and examples to illustrate these concepts, including common mistakes like adding extra syllables when multiple vowels are present. It also covers advanced examples and practical applications, helping learners apply these rules to real text.
